The Role
- Maintain the cleanliness of kitchen and related areas.
- Preparation of produce for mealtime, for example vegetable preparation and making of sandwiches.
- Ensure correct storage of all dry and perishable produce.
- Safely store cleaning materials.
- Ensure all cooking utensils and pots are cleaned to the required standards.
- Carry out any tasks assigned by the Head / Second Chef or Home Manager.

How to prepare for a job interview at Care UK PLC
✨Know Your Role
Before the interview, make sure you understand the responsibilities of a Catering Assistant. Familiarise yourself with tasks like food preparation, kitchen cleanliness, and storage protocols. This will help you demonstrate your knowledge and enthusiasm for the role.
✨Show Your Passion
Care UK is looking for individuals who are caring and passionate about making a difference. Be prepared to share examples from your past experiences that highlight your dedication to helping others and your teamwork skills. This will resonate well with the interviewers.
✨Ask Smart Questions
Prepare thoughtful questions to ask during the interview. Inquire about the training programmes, career development opportunities, or how the team collaborates in the kitchen. This shows your genuine interest in the position and helps you assess if it's the right fit for you.
✨Dress for Success
Even though the role is in catering, first impressions matter! Dress smartly and appropriately for the interview. This reflects your professionalism and respect for the opportunity, setting a positive tone right from the start.
